2001 J.M. Boillot Bâtard-Montrachet

Thursday, May 26, 2011 - Surprisingly tropical, along with that classic Batard-Montrachet lushness. Very open and ripe, but also a dense wine. Nose shows pineapple and some ripe stone fruit. Similar on the palate, with perhaps a touch of still unresolved oak. Wine showed exactly the same the second day. No hurry to drink this quickly, and perhaps the tropical character might soften with more time.
